Boutte is a CDP located in St. Charles Parish, Louisiana. Boutte has a 2025 population of 2,074. Boutte is currently declining at a rate of -3.08% annually and its population has decreased by -29.55%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 2,944 in 2020.

The average household income in Boutte is $83,317 with a poverty rate of 8.98%. The median age in Boutte is 37.9 years: 43.1 years for males, and 28.7 years for females.

Demographics

The racial composition of Boutte includes 46.56% White, 42.66% Black or African American, and smaller percentages for other race, Native American, Asian,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ander and multiracial populations.

Economics and Income Statistics

Boutte's average per capita income is $40,556. Household income levels show a median of $78,971. The poverty rate stands at 8.98%.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
